Standard Ski Plane Pricing - REAL VALUE FOR MONEY

MOUNT COOK - SKI THE TASMAN GLACIER - a breathtaking beauty.

Ski the Tasman is as much a scenic experience as an amazing day on skis. The moderate ski terrain opens up this incredible wilderness region for those looking for a more relaxed experience. if you can perform a strong wedge turn, you can ski The Tasman. The day involves two immense ski runs each of 8 to 10 kilometres, set amongst the backdrop of New Zealands highest and most glaciated peaks. The first run takes us through gentle bowls and open snowfields. The second begins after lunch at a different landing point. This time we explore the glaciers surreal ice forms and glide between the towering seracs and ice falls. The Tasman Glacier has a 2,000 feet base so skiing is guaranteed; subject to local weather conditions.

We can ski family groups if requested. The physical demand of glacier skiing are beyond younger children. The minimum age is 11 years, and is dependent on conditions on the day. The supervising adults must be prepared to ski at the pace of the children. Child-minding services are available at Mount Cook with prior arrangements.

Ski Touring by Ski Plane

We offer sensational Ski Touring within both:

  • Mount Cook National Park
  • Westland National Park

Ski plane access to some of New Zealand's highest and longest glacier systems. The Tasman, Murchison, Fox and Franz Josef Glaciers offer the best terrain and unspoiled alpine adventure in the country. We can design a custom 1 to 10 day tour deep into the remote areas of the Southern Alps. Along the way we can teach skills such as glacier travel, crevasse rescue techniques & route selections and safety in avalanche terrain on ski, snowboard or snowshoes. Kilometres of untracked terrain await the enthusiastic back country traveller, from gentle intermediate explorations to the "Max vertical" descents from remote alpine peaks and expedition style ski/boarder mountaineering trips.

Prerequisites for Heliskiing

The main prerequisites for heliskiing are a little experence in powder, intermediate skiing ability, and a reasonable level of fitness. Skiers are grouped with others of similar ability, flown to suitable slopes, and guided by trained professionals. The heli-ski areas are monitored for avalanche risk and the guides are well trained in safety and first aid procedures. The feeling of skiing virgin slopes among the majestic peaks of the New Zealand Alps is unsurpassed by anything else skiing in New Zealand has to offer.

What you will need

Heliskiing is suitable for those who have attained a minimum intermediate level of skill. It is extremely important that you are equipped with warm windproof clothing together with hat, gloves, sunglasses / goggles and sunscreen. A day pack is recommended. Even with the most optimistic weather forecast, conditions and temperature can change very quickly deep in alpine terrain. The ski guides we utilize are experienced and will fully brief you regarding safety equipment and arrangements. They are trained professionals whose total commitment is to your personal safety at all times and your total enjoyment.

For standard skiing "downhill skis" are acceptable. For powder skiing we strongly recommend "fat skis" to enable a comfortable off-piste style.
